Good morning, afternoon, or evening to all the cosmic enthusiasts in our area! We've got a space weather forecast update from the U.S. Department of Commerce, NOAA, Space Weather Prediction Center. Let's dive into it!

First up, the Geomagnetic Activity Observation and Forecast. The Kp index is expected to range from 2.67 to 3.67 from April 20 to April 22, with no G1 or greater geomagnetic storms on the horizon. So, no need to brace for impact there, folks.

Moving on to Solar Radiation Activity. The solar radiation levels have been below storm level thresholds, but there's a 20% chance of S1 (Minor) solar radiation storm conditions from April 20 to April 22 due to some active regions on the visible disk. So, keep your shades handy, just in case!

And lastly, the Radio Blackout Activity and Forecast. Radio blackouts reaching R1 levels were observed recently, with a forecast showing a 75% chance of R1-R2 (Minor-Moderate) events from April 20 to April 22. There's also a 20% chance of R3 (Strong) or greater events during the same period. So, stay tuned for any updates on that front!
